One of the most well-suited formulations for the analysis of exclusive 
processes involving hadrons may be provided in the framework of 
light-front dynamics (LFD) due to its distinguishable simplicity in the 
treatment of vacuum fluctuations. The zero-mode complication is 
nevertheless still an issue to establish LFD as a successful 
phenomenological tool for the analysis of exclusive processes. In this 
talk, we discuss the issue of zero-mode complication in the heavy meson 
decay processes such as in the exclusive semi-leptonic and rare decays 
of B mesons. We present our calculation of the weak transition form 
factors for the semi-leptonic decay processes as well as the tensor form 
factors for the rare decay processes and discuss our power counting 
method to pin down the existence/nonexistence of the zero-mode in each 
of these form factors. Our findings from the present analysis indicate 
that the light-front zero-mode complication is either absent or 
controllable in the heavy meson decay processes.
